Physical Therapist Assistant (PTA)

About The Position

Key Rehab is seeking a Physical Therapist Assistant (PTA) to join their team in the Frontenac, KS area, working in a skilled nursing facility. The role can be filled in either a PRN or Full-time capacity. Requirements

  • Accredited Education: Graduation from an accredited Physical Therapist Assistant program.
  • Active Licensure: Current PTA license in the state of practice.
  • Ethical Compliance: Adherence to Key Rehab’s Code of Ethical Conduct, as well as state and federal regulations.

Responsibilities

  • Implement Care Plans: Execute the patient care plan developed by the Physical Therapist (PT), ensuring adherence to established protocols.
  • Advance Patient Progress: Facilitate patient advancement through their treatment plan, making adjustments as directed by the PT to optimize outcomes.
  • Collaborate with the Interdisciplinary Team: Work closely with healthcare professionals to coordinate and enhance patient care, ensuring the achievement of individual goals.
